GLENDALE, Calif., Aug. 18, 2023 /PRNewswire/ — Sandler and Talogy announced today that they have signed a partnership agreement that combines the tried-and-true Sandler training techniques with Talogy’s Caliper Profile, allowing companies the ability to measure an individual’s personality characteristics and motivations with scientifically-validated assessments to predict on-the-job behaviors and potential designed to reinforce coaching and development best practices and deliver sustainable business results.

Talogy’s Caliper assessment empowers leaders with a deep understanding of personality by leveraging decades of personality and performance data. Incorporating this data gives leaders the necessary information to hire the right fit, develop individuals, develop themselves, and transform their business culture and performance. The Caliper profile measures an individual’s data against validated job models and then provides invaluable information that is usable throughout the talent lifecycle, including hiring, onboarding, feedback, coaching, development, and succession planning. It combines the power of psychology and technology to deliver results — fast.

Pairing Caliper with Sandler’s proven methodologies will provide a level of insight at the individual level of a company that has not been previously achievable. It will now be possible to tailor development and coaching programs to best suit the individual and propel them through their careers while also benefiting the company by maximizing the individual’s potential and contributions to the company.

Existing Blockchains Can’t Adopt Post-Quantum Cryptography Without Significant User Impact, Says Johann Polecsak

Published

on

existing-blockchains-can’t-adopt-post-quantum-cryptography-without-significant-user-impact,-says-johann-polecsak

Johann Polecsak argues that existing blockchains face significant challenges in adopting post-quantum cryptography without causing substantial disruption to users. This assessment highlights the complex and multifaceted nature of transitioning to new cryptographic standards in blockchain networks.

Post-quantum cryptography refers to cryptographic algorithms that are resistant to attacks from quantum computers, which have the potential to break traditional cryptographic schemes. While post-quantum cryptography offers enhanced security, implementing it in existing blockchain networks poses technical, operational, and usability challenges.

Polecsak suggests that transitioning to post-quantum cryptography could require significant changes to blockchain protocols, consensus mechanisms, and user interfaces. These changes may disrupt existing workflows, require modifications to software and hardware infrastructure, and necessitate coordination among network participants.

Furthermore, Polecsak emphasizes the importance of ensuring backward compatibility and interoperability during the transition to post-quantum cryptography. This is crucial to prevent fragmentation of the blockchain ecosystem and maintain continuity for users and applications.

Polecsak’s assessment underscores the complexities and trade-offs involved in adopting post-quantum cryptography in existing blockchain networks. While the transition promises improved security against quantum threats, it requires careful planning, coordination, and investment to minimize disruption and ensure a smooth transition for users and stakeholders. As the field of post-quantum cryptography continues to evolve, blockchain projects will need to carefully evaluate their options and strategies for implementing these new cryptographic standards.
